If I could choose a negative amount of review I would. This company is the most unethical, LEAST customer oriented company I have dealt with in a LOOOONNNG time. I made a claim through my home warranty, these folks contact me 4 days later, they scheduled an appointment with a 3 hour window (4-7), showed up, the technician spent maybe 10 minutes and stated he needed to order a part for my appliance. So far, sort of normal and ok"ish". The 4 days waiting time before they could come wasn't all that great but I was ok with it. The part they needed to order appeared to be a common part, I did some research and found it online for about $45-85 pending what site you got it from, most showed 2-5 shipping days. So in my mind, I was thinking they would be back in a week to finish the job. I pay the technician the service fee and go on about my day. 10, yes 10 days later I get a call from them telling me that they were ORDERING the part today. I was sure that the person on the phone was confused and I actually stated "you mean you have it and need to come install it?" the person on the other end of the phone replied "no sir, we are ordering it today". They had no good reason or excuse as to why it took them 10 days to make the conscious decision to simply order the part, after some going back and forth they stated that they were awaiting approval before they could order it from my warranty company. I was still shocked as in today's day and age of instant technology and being able to order just about anything within a few clicks, the 10 days baffled me. So I called my warranty company who actually stated that the repair company had never even informed them they had come out to my house, let alone asking for any type of approval for parts or labor. They stated that per my contract if the company comes out, and they cannot fix my issues within 10 days they are supposed to let them know so that the warranty company can pursue replacement options. So this means that Academy Mechanical, PURPOSELY did not communicate with the warranty company so that they could get the repaid job!!!! At this point I am livid, I decide to cool off and call them the next day in hopes of talking to a manager. I called and left a message for the manager to call me back. Never heard back from them. About 10 days later, they call me back and it goes to voicemail, the voicemail stated that they would be at my house the following day between 11 and 2 to install the part. Mind you, they never asked if that was ok or if I could even make that. I call them back that evening and someone picks up the phone, that person states that I was booked for an appointment for the next day and that if I needed to reschedule it, she would have the person who booked it call me back. I was shocked by what I am hearing, so this person who's job is to answer the phone and schedule people, is telling me she won't try to change my appointment because someone else booked it (without talking to me too).... I told her that this would not work for me and if they want to waste their own employee's time, they are more than welcome to send them out but I would not be present. I requested a more suitable time for them to come and she tells me that if I don't take the next day appointment, it would be 3 weeks until they can come out again! I tell her that I have been getting the run-around from their company and requested a manager, conveniently, the manager had just stepped out or was on the other line, I requested the manger to call me back that day (now 3 days later, still no news from the manager). As you can see this company is unethical, does nothing to try and accommodate their customers, and thus far, have $75 of my money and I have nothing to show for, nor do they even care to try and accommodate me. I wouldn't recommend them to anyone.
